Publications 

Waninga T (1998), An Investigation into the Potential for Change in Approaches to Environmental Education in Teacher Education Programs in PNG (unpublished thesis) University of New England, Armidale, NSW. 

Waninga T (2001), Education Handbook & Policy Guidelines for Melpa Lutheran Church in PNG, Western Highlands Province, Papua New Guinea. 

Waninga T (2002), Executive Summary Handbook – Melpa Lutheran Church in PNG, Western Highlands Province, PNG. 

Tieba B & Waninga T (2006), Proposed UOG-MTC Pre-service Bachelor of Education Primary Degree Program Structure, UOG, Papua New Guinea. 

Yoko K; Tieba B; Waninga T & Apingi W (2008), UNICEF Evaluation of the Child Friendly Schools Report Handbook, University of Goroka Printery, PNG. 

Waninga T & Tieba B (2009), Trimester Program Evaluation Report Handbook for Primary Teacher’s Colleges in Papua New Guinea, UOG Printery, PNG. 

Waninga T & Wanis J (2009), Community Based Curriculum Development Course Handbook, UOG Printery, Papua New Guinea. 

Gumbira C & Waninga T (2009), Professionalism in Teaching Course Handbook, UOG Printery, Papua New Guinea. 

Waninga et al (2009), International Research in Teacher Education: Current Perspectives, University of New England Conference Company, UNE, Armidale, Australia.
